The Power of Praise: Overcoming Fear and Embracing Freedom

Matt Redman's song "We Praise You" is a powerful anthem that emphasizes the transformative and liberating power of praise. The lyrics suggest that praise is not just an act of worship but a weapon that can silence the enemy and conquer anxiety. By lifting their voices in praise, believers can experience a shift in their circumstances, claiming victory and witnessing the breaking down of walls and the fall of giants. The act of praising God is portrayed as a means to overcome fear and embrace a sense of divine breakthrough and support.

The song also highlights the role of faith in overcoming life's challenges. Redman uses metaphors like the raging sea and the storm inside to represent the tumultuous situations people face. By letting faith arise through song, individuals can find peace and calm amidst their struggles. The repetition of the phrase "let it rise" serves as a call to action, encouraging listeners to actively engage in their faith and praise.

Furthermore, "We Praise You" paints a vivid picture of what true living, freedom, and heaven feel like. The repeated lines, "This is what living looks like, this is what freedom feels like, this is what heaven sounds like," create a sense of joy and liberation that comes from praising God. The song invites everyone to join in this collective expression of worship, suggesting that praise is a communal and unifying experience that brings people closer to the divine and to each other.

Overall, Matt Redman's "We Praise You" is a celebration of the power of praise and faith in overcoming life's obstacles and experiencing true freedom and joy.
